Listed by HouseSmart Real EstateWelcome to this sturdy brick and tile three-bedroom, one-bathroom Kenwick home. Built originally in 1977, the home enjoys a superb block size of 700 square metres zoned R20/30 - meaning subdivision potential – and an internal floorspace of approximately 90 square metres. The property enjoys a good internal semi-open plan kitchen and living layout, large windows, ceiling fans and split cycle air conditioning, and a large rear patio and workshop space. Inviting gum trees keep your home shaded, private and comfortable. The property is currently leased at $510 per week until May 2024 meaning it’s perfect for a patient owner occupier looking to move in after the tenants lease ends, or, an investor who would seek to renew the lease and have sustained rental income from day one! Drive on up to this brick and tile home, located away from the road, and shaded by Australian Marri and Gum trees. The carport opens straight up through to the rear workshop and patio area, or equally you could park in the driveway. The house enjoys a good vantage over the street and yard via large windows. Walk through the entrance of the home and enjoy a semi-open plan living area, lit by natural light and kept comfortable by ceiling fans and a split cycle air conditioning unit. The living area has a ceiling fan and timber-look vinyl flooring too. This space extends to a glass sliding door that opens to the backyard. For entertainment, the room has a recessed area for a TV and entertainment unit too.
Step into your kitchen, with a large wrap-around U-shaped benchtop with timber accent cupboards. Above the bench, retro floral tiles serve as a splashback. The kitchen has a freestanding gas stovetop oven. A skylight provides natural light, and wall-mounted shelving provides additional storage.
The bedrooms enjoy carpet flooring, power points, large windows with vertical blinds, ceiling fans, and timber trim skirting. The bathroom has more floral retro feature-tiling around the bath, shower and vanity. A frosted glass window allows natural light into the bathroom without compromising on privacy.
An absolutely prime feature of this property is the rear patio that spans the whole width of the home, connected to the carport and the powered workshop at the rear. The property is located near Kenwick Train Station, Kenwick Village, and Maddington Central shops. Tonkin Highway, Albany Highway, and Roe Highway are all within close proximity.
